Battery

If you own a mercedes a class key key fob, it's crucial to change the battery regularly to maintain its performance. This will help ensure that you're able use your keys for everything they were designed to do, and keep your vehicle secure.

The procedure of replacing mercedes key the battery on your Mercedes-Benz key fob is relatively easy. You can either do it yourself or take your vehicle to an expert for assistance. If you choose to replace the battery yourself then you'll need an electric screwdriver, a flat-tipped screwdriver, as well as the appropriate replacement keys for mercedes batteries.

First, you must identify the kind of key that you have. There are two typesof keys: the Chrome Key that is encased in metal and the Smart Key. The Chrome Key only requires one CR 2025 battery, whereas the Smart Key requires two.

Whatever key you're using the steps for changing batteries are exactly the same. Pull the latch at one end of the key casing and stick the key horizontally into the slot. Then raise the compartment in the battery to change the batteries.

Once you have replaced the batteries, it is now possible to reassemble your key. It should take only some minutes.

Programming

310300814_438157535072560_441431797686435441_nlow.jpgKey fobs have become increasingly popular in modern vehicles due to its convenience as well as the ability to unlock and lock doors and trunks without having to use the keys. They can also malfunction or even become defective. If this happens, it could be a major issue and could put you in a scary situation.

A key fob has a tiny chip or transponder inside that sends signals to the immobilizer system in your vehicle. If the signals aren't right the engine control module will not allow your car to start.

There are thankfully several simple steps you can follow to address this issue yourself. First, check that the batteries of your key fob aren't being drained.

Also, you should check your fuse box to make sure there are no fuses that have blown. A fuse that is blown could cause your Mercedes key fob to cease to function.

After you have checked the fuse, make sure that you replace any that have blown with the same ampere rating.

You must then re-insert the key into the ignition and turn it on to "ON". This will turn on the vehicle's electrical system and let your Mercedes key fob into program mode.

After your Mercedes key fob is in program mode it will chirp to let you know that it is in programming mode. Once you hear this chirp, press and release the "Unlock" and "Lock" buttons until the door locks are engaged or disengage.

The chirp will then continue for around 30 seconds. In this time your new key fob will be programmed to the security system of your vehicle.

If you aren't sure whether your key fob is working correctly, you can test it by pressing and pressing the lock button. The small red LED light will flash. If it doesn't, replace the batteries in the key fob.
